Job Title: Senior Internal Auditor

Location: Green Bay, WI, US

Pay Range: $45 - $53 per hour (Depends on Experience)

What's the Job?

  • Design and develop comprehensive audit programs to identify control weaknesses and create actionable remediation plans.
  • Document audit procedures thoroughly to ensure clarity and compliance with organizational standards.
  • Identify and test key controls, providing insightful recommendations for process improvements.
  • Review audit work papers for accuracy and completeness to uphold audit quality standards.
  • Summarize post-audit reports and participate in discussions of findings and recommendations with leadership teams.

What's Needed?

  • Bachelor's degree in accounting, finance, business, or economics.
  • Four to six years of audit experience preferred, with a strong understanding of internal controls and risk management.
  • CPA or CIA certification highly desirable.
  • Experience in public accounting and familiarity with Sarbanes-Oxley compliance preferred.
  • Ability to understand and map end-to-end processes effectively.
